Thoughts on reading books
When a square pond of half an acre is opened,
the sky is full of clouds and shadows.
Why is the canal so clear?
Because there is flowing water from the source.
This is a philosophical poem by the richest man. The general idea is that a pond with a size of half an acre is as clear and thorough as a mirror, and the sky and clouds are swaying in the square pond. Why is it so clear? Because there is a source in the world, living water keeps flowing. The title of this article is "Feeling from Reading", so although this article is writing landscapes, it should actually be related to reading. In fact, the poet expresses a profound truth through the description of natural scenery, taking the source of water as a metaphor, which means that as long as he constantly absorbs new knowledge in his study, he can make progress.
This is also a philosophical poem. The first two sentences describe objective scenery, while the last two sentences reveal philosophy. The title is also "Thoughts on Reading", which actually talks about the relationship between accumulation and penetration of reading. Meng Chong, also known as Hong, was an ancient warship. When the great river accepted the endless stream of spring water, the "Meng Chong Giant Ship" stranded in the river was like a feather, sailing briskly and freely in the spring water of a river. Here, "spring water by the river" is a metaphor for long-term reading accumulation, and "Meng Chong's huge ship is light" is a metaphor for things. A sudden understanding of the problem, that is, through. Through this poem, the author tells people that the accumulation of reading is based on mastery, while mastery is based on accumulation, which people need to grasp in reading.
It is not an easy task to describe reading experience in the form of poetry. If it is not well written, it will be boring. However, Zhu Xi wrote it by everyone, putting profound philosophy into vivid natural scenery, which not only makes people enjoy beauty in a fresh atmosphere, but also leads to philosophical understanding. 2. 1. Reading on a Winter Night
Song Dynasty: Lu You
Original:
Ancient people.
I've learned too little from the paper, and I never know that this matter needs to be done.
The ancients spared no effort in their studies. They worked hard when they were young, and they didn't achieve anything until they were old. After all, the knowledge gained from books is not perfect, and you must practice it yourself if you want to know things thoroughly.
2. "Encouraging Learning" Pre-Qin: Xunzi
Original text:
If you don't climb mountains, you don't know how high the sky is;
you don't know the thickness of the land unless you are near a deep stream.
translation: If you don't climb the mountain, you won't know how high it is; If you don't face a deep stream, you don't know how thick the land is.
